    The courts ruled quite some time ago that judges can't specifically mandate AA or 12 Step attendance as part of sentencing for drug & alcohol-related offenses, just support group attendance in general, because of the steps that refer to "God". I'm surprised it took this long to trickle down to HIMS and similar IOPs for high risk professions. As always, I'm guessing it was opposed by the people in charge of those programs who are fully indoctrinated into the AA belief that there is no other way. It is also less convenient for the employer to have to accommodate, since there are AA meetings near or even in major US airports every single day.

    In a perfect world where 12 Step recovery wasn't a big business, AA would welcome people having options. It spreads out the population of unrepentant offenders who only attend recovery meetings to get their paper signed for court, and have no serious intention of quitting their substance of choice or working on themselves regardless of what program they show up for.
